Learn to Grow Food Sustainably & Regenerate the Land for FREE at The Epiphany Farm in Embrun
Join us for an inspiring learning experience in organic and regenerative gardening. Whether you’re a beginner or an experienced grower, these workshops will equip you with practical techniques to improve soil health, grow nutrient-rich food, and cultivate a thriving, resilient garden.
These sessions are led by Norbert Weiler, a farmer with nearly three decades of experience in organic, biodynamic, and regenerative farming. His deep knowledge and passion for sustainable agriculture will empower you to work with nature, not against it.
Course Dates and Topics -
🌾 April 6 – Composting, Soil Health, Mulches & Water Management
Build nutrient-rich compost and improve soil fertility naturally.
Discover how mulches protect soil and reduce water loss.
Learn water management techniques to create a more resilient garden.
🏡 April 13 – Cold Frames, Greenhouses, Raised Beds & Garden Design
Extend your growing season using cold frames and greenhouses.
Optimize your space with raised bed strategies.
Design a regenerative garden that maximizes biodiversity and productivity.
🌙 April 27 – Vegetables, Seeds & Planting by the Moon
Select, start, and nurture the best seeds for a thriving garden.
Explore how lunar cycles influence plant growth and planting success.
Plan for a bountiful harvest using nature’s rhythms.
🌿 May 4 – Companion Planting & Pest Management + Plant Swap & Potluck!
Learn how companion planting strengthens plants and deters pests naturally.
Discover organic pest management techniques that protect your garden.
Bring extra plants and seeds to swap, share a meal, and celebrate community!
